Selecting the Right Paint and Tools



Wondering which repaint and tools are best for your indoor paint project? When it involves picking the appropriate paint, think about variables like the kind of surface area you're repainting, the desired surface, and the color alternatives offered. For walls, a latex paint is frequently the best choice as a result of its durability, easy cleanup, and quick drying time. If you're painting a high-traffic area like a hallway or cooking area, a semi-gloss or satin coating may be more suitable as they're much easier to clean.



When it comes to tools, purchasing top notch brushes and rollers can make a substantial difference in the last result of your paint work. Try to find brushes with dense bristles that appropriate for the kind of paint you're using. Roller covers come in different nap sizes, with shorter naps being perfect for smooth surfaces like wall surfaces and ceilings, while longer snoozes are much better for distinctive surface areas.

Readying Your Space for Paint



To guarantee a successful indoor paint task, correct prep work of your area is crucial. Begin by removing furnishings from the room or moving it to the facility and covering it with plastic sheets. Next, remove any decors, change plates, and electrical outlet covers. Use painter's tape to shield walls, trim, and any type of areas you don't intend to paint. Fill openings and fractures in the walls with spackling compound, after that sand them smooth as soon as dry. Dust and clean the walls to make sure proper paint attachment.

After preparing the wall surfaces, lay down drop cloths to protect your floorings. If you're painting the ceiling, cover the whole flooring location with drop cloths, safeguarding them in place with painter's tape. Guarantee appropriate air flow by opening up windows or using followers to aid with drying and to minimize the fumes. Finally, collect all your painting products in one place to have whatever you require available. Taking the time to prepare your space will make the painting procedure smoother and aid you achieve an expert finish.

Start by cutting in the sides of the walls and around trim with a brush. Then, utilize a roller to cover bigger locations, operating in small sections. Bear in mind to keep a damp edge to prevent noticeable lap marks. Apply a second layer for a professional coating, if needed.

When paint doors and trim, make use of a smaller brush for accuracy. Work systematically, using slim, also coats. Get rid of the painter's tape while the paint is still slightly damp to prevent peeling.

Enable the paint to dry entirely before moving furniture back right into place. Take your time and take notice of detail for a remarkable surface that will change the appearance of your space.
